-34%
-34%
Shop / nature's turn strawberry
Freeze-Dried Strawberry and Peach Snacks by Nature's Turn, Pack of 12 (1.2 oz Each)
Price
$
49.99
$32.99
ADD TO CART
Add to wishlist
Category
About this item